Traditional military health monitoring relies on retrospective reporting, meaning sub-clinical signs of fatigue and overuse go unnoticed until they become acute injuries that compromise unit effectiveness.

Force protection

PhantomOmics shifts tactical health monitoring into a predictive model. By rapidly establishing individualized physiological baselines, commanders and care teams gain early visibility into sub-clinical health shifts before they escalate into costly medical or operational challenges.

Scan

Service member completes a self-serve, non-invasive scan in under 5 minutes.

Analyze

AI processes data and establishes individual baselines.

Deliver

Real-time, easy-to-read actionable intelligence is routed to providers and commanders.

Track

Longitudinal tracking maps trends and flags early warning signals.

Multispectral Scanning & Load Mapping

Detects thermal asymmetries, inflammation, and compensation patterns to build safer return-to-duty protocols.

Health dashboards

AI analytics aggregate data into command-level readiness dashboards without adding operational burden to medical teams.

Objective return to duty clearance

Transitioning from subjective, fixed-time profiles to condition-based monitoring reduces average Limited Duty (LIMDU) days by 33% (a 35-day acceleration back to duty).
